Naming the Negatives

Step 4 - Made a searching and fearless moral inventory of ourselves.

The Fourth Step attracted me almost as I arrived at the doors of Alcoholics Anonymous. I came to AA full of guilt and remorse for all the bad things I'd done--for example, being an unfaithful wife, not doing my job to the best of my ability and still expecting the highest rewards, and being unresponsive to other people's needs. I was totally self-centered, while at the same time I was thought of by others as being a good wife to a man who drank too much and ran around, being loyal to a job for twelve years, and being so sweet (I never expressed an opinion!). But the way I was viewed by others was not the way I felt inside.
